South Hampstead Help-to-Buy Surveyors

The surveyors we work with:

  • are both RICS qualified and registered
  • are independent of any estate agent
  • will inspect the inside of the property
  • will provide at least 3 comparable properties
  • comparables will be like-for-like in type, size and age, and within 2 miles of your property

What are your Help-to-Buy options?

Staircasing

It is also necessary to have a Help to Buy valuation if you intend to 'staircase'. Your proportion of ownership increases when you partially repay your loan. In the event that the value of the property increases, the amount you owe increases with it. The outstanding loan amount decreases if the value falls. In order to ensure that the calculations with respect to monies owed are accurate, it is essential that you get an independent valuation when any changes to your loan are made.

Full redemption

Your Help to Buy loan must be repaid if you sell your property in South Hampstead. RICS Help to Buy valuation determines how much must be repaid depending on the property's value at the time.

What is a RICS Red Book Valuation?

Valuations based on the RICS Red Book differ from appraisals based on estate agents' valuations. Using their extensive knowledge and experience, surveyors will assess the size, condition, and location of the property.

We value properties based on the results of this assessment in conjunction with similar properties that have recently sold in the local South Hampstead area.

By utilising the guidelines issued by the Royal Institute of Chartered Surveyors, Red Book Valuations provide an industry standard when it comes to property valuation methodology and details.

The Help-to-Buy Valuation: A Required Process

As a property owner utilising the Help-to-Buy program, you'll eventually need to repay the equity loan provided by the government. This repayment often coincides with offloading the property, remortgaging, or reaching the end of the loan term. It is in these circumstances that a Help-to-Buy estimation becomes necessary. This appraisal aims to establish the current market value of the property, which specifies the amount to be repaid on the equity loan.

Different Instances That Require a Help-to-Buy Valuation in South Hampstead

Several circumstances necessitate a Help-to-Buy estimation in South Hampstead, including:

  • Selling Your Property: When putting up for sale a property purchased through the Help-to-Buy scheme in South Hampstead, a assessment is required to determine the amount to be repaid on the equity loan. This figure is calculated as a percentage of the existing market price.
  • Remortgaging: If you're considering restructuring your property in South Hampstead to repay the equity loan or reduce your monthly payments, a Help-to-Buy appraisal is necessary to establish the property's value and calculate the amount to be repaid.
  • Staircasing: Homeowners in South Hampstead may choose to augment their ownership share in the property through a process known as staircasing. A Help-to-Buy appraisal will ascertain the current market value, helping you determine the cost of acquiring additional stake.
  • End of the Credit Term: At the end of the equity loan term (typically 25 years), residents in South Hampstead must repay the unpaid balance. A Help-to-Buy appraisal will establish the property's value and the amount to be settled at that time.
